Descripción: The focus of our research is the development of a security module for BlobSeer, a data management system, which will offer complex functionality, including client authentication, authorization and also malicious client detection. The main challenge is represented by the fact that BlobSeer has no authentication mechanism or any way to distinguish the users. Each client accesses the information in the same way. We propose a security system that will contain two modules, whose purpose is to distinguish the users based on their activity history and to punish or reward them accordingly.
